BindApp 下载与安装指南,全面解析与常见问题解答bindapp下载

BindApp 下载与安装指南,全面解析与常见问题解答bindapp下载,

本文目录导读:

  1. 什么是 BindApp?
  2. 如何下载 BindApp?
  3. 如何安装 BindApp?
  4. 如何使用 BindApp?
  5. 使用 BindApp 的注意事项
  6. 常见问题解答

随着移动应用开发技术的快速发展,开发者们常常需要使用各种工具和框架来简化开发流程。BindApp 作为一个功能强大的应用编译和部署工具,受到了许多开发者和企业用户的青睐,如何顺利下载和安装 BindApp,以及在使用过程中遇到的各种问题,都是许多人关心的重点,本文将为您详细介绍 BindApp 的下载、安装以及使用方法,并解答一些常见问题,帮助您轻松掌握这一工具。


什么是 BindApp?

BindApp 是一款开源的应用编译和部署工具,主要用于将移动应用从开发环境快速部署到生产环境,它支持多种平台,包括 iOS、Android 和 Web 应用,能够自动处理构建、测试和发布流程,极大地方便了开发者的 workflow。

由于 BindApp 的开源特性,它吸引了大量开发者和企业用户,如果你是移动应用开发人员,尤其是 iOS 或 Android 开发者,那么掌握 BindApp 的使用方法无疑能提升你的开发效率。


如何下载 BindApp?

确认你的系统和平台

在下载 BindApp 之前,你需要确认你的操作系统和目标平台,BindApp 支持以下平台:

  • iOS:适用于苹果设备(Mac 和 iPhone)。
  • Android:适用于安卓设备。
  • Web:适用于浏览器端的应用。

访问 BindApp 官方网站

BindApp 的官方下载页面通常位于其官方网站上,你可以通过以下方式访问:

下载并解压

根据你的平台选择对应的下载链接,下载 BinApp 的可执行文件,下载完成后,将文件解压到目标目录中。

mkdir -p /Applications/BindApp
chmod 755 /Applications/BindApp/bindapp

验证下载

解压完成后,运行以下命令验证 BinApp 是否正确安装:

chmod 755 /Applications/BindApp/bindapp
./bindapp --version

如果显示版本信息,说明 BinApp 已正确安装。


如何安装 BindApp?

安装系统依赖

BinApp 需要一些系统依赖才能正常运行,你可以通过以下命令安装:

sudo apt-get update && sudo apt-get install -y \
    build-essential \
    libobjc-dev \
    libimulator-dev \
    libobjcmm-dev \
    xcode-uninstall

配置环境变量

为了确保 BinApp 能正确识别你的设备,你需要配置一些环境变量,在终端中输入以下命令:

export BINAPP_APP_ID=your_app_id \
    && export BINAPP_APP_KEY=your_app_key \
    && export BINAPP_APP_STRING=your_app_string

(请将 your_app_idyour_app_keyyour_app_string 替换为你的应用 ID、App ID Key 和 App ID String。)

运行 BinApp

安装完成后,运行 BinApp:

chmod 755 /Applications/BindApp/bindapp
./bindapp

如何使用 BindApp?

编译应用

假设你有一个 Objective-C 应用 MyApp, 你可以通过以下命令编译它:

./bindapp -c objective-c MyApp.xcodeproj

测试应用

编译完成后,运行以下命令进行测试:

./bindapp -t test MyApp.xcodeproj

发布应用

如果你的目标平台是 iOS 或 Android,可以使用以下命令发布应用:

./bindapp -p publish MyApp.xcodeproj

对于 Web 应用,可以使用:

./bindapp -p web publish MyApp.xcodeproj

使用 BindApp 的注意事项

  1. 版本兼容性
    BinApp 支持多个版本的 iOS 和 Android 设备,但你需要注意你的应用与目标设备的兼容性,建议在测试阶段 thoroughly test your application across different device versions.

  2. 权限管理
    在运行 BinApp 时,你可能会被提示输入一些敏感信息(如应用 ID Key),请确保你的开发者账号拥有足够的权限。

  3. 日志查看
    BinApp 提供详细的日志输出,这对于排查编译和部署问题非常有用,运行 ./bindapp -v 可以查看详细的日志信息。

  4. 社区支持
    如果在使用 BinApp 的过程中遇到问题,你可以访问 BinApp 的官方文档或社区论坛,寻求其他开发者的支持。


常见问题解答

问题 1:BinApp 下载失败,显示“连接超时”怎么办?

  • 原因分析:服务器临时不可用或网络连接问题。
  • 解决方法
    1. 重试下载。
    2. 检查网络连接。
    3. 尝试使用不同的网络(如 Wi-Fi 或移动数据)。
    4. 如果问题持续,联系 BinApp 支持团队。

问题 2:BinApp 运行时提示缺少某些系统库?

  • 原因分析:缺少系统依赖库。
  • 解决方法
    1. 确保你已经安装了所有必要的系统依赖(如 build-essential、objc-dev 等)。
    2. 检查 BinApp 的安装步骤,重新安装。

问题 3:如何获取 BinApp 的密钥?

  • 解决方法
    1. 确认你拥有 BinApp 的合法密钥。
    2. 在 BinApp 官方网站或社区中获取。
    3. 将密钥设置为你的应用 ID Key。

BinApp 是一个功能强大的工具,能够帮助开发者快速将应用从开发环境部署到生产环境,通过本文的详细指导,你可以轻松下载、安装并使用 BinApp,如果你在使用过程中遇到问题,不要犹豫,及时寻求社区支持或联系官方帮助。

希望本文能为你提供有价值的信息,帮助你更好地利用 BinApp 这一工具。

BindApp 下载与安装指南,全面解析与常见问题解答bindapp下载,

发表评论